How Our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Process Works
When you call us for Crawl Space Water Damage Repair, you’re not just getting a team of technicians – you’re getting a partner who’ll guide you through the entire process. We’ll work with you to understand the scope of the damage, develop a plan to fix it, and execute it with precision and care.
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Our team will inspect your crawl space to identify the source of the damage and assess the ext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ect any hidden moisture or structural issues.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ract the water from your crawl space, and then use specialized equipment to dry the area completely. This ensures that your property is safe and dry, and reduces the risk of further damage.
Step 3: Structural Repair and Restoration
Once the area is dry, we’ll work with you to repair any structural damage, including repairing or replacing damaged wood, drywall, and other materials.
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fecting
We’ll th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area to prevent the growth of mold and bacteria. This is especially important in crawl spaces, where moisture can lead to serious health issues.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Testing
Before we consider the job complete, we’ll con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that your crawl space is safe, dry, and free of any hidden issues.

Crawl Space Water Damage Repair Cost in Spring City, PA
The cost of Crawl Space Water Damage Repair in Spring City, PA can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local factors.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services related to Crawl Space Water Damage Repair: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,500 | The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ted |
| Structural Repair and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| The extent of the structural damage and the materials needed for repair |
| Cleaning and Disinfecting | $200 – $1,000 | The size of the affected area and the level of contamination |
| Final Inspection and Testing | $100 – $500 | The complexity of the inspection and the equipment needed for testing |
| Emergency Services (after hours or weekends) | 10% – 20% extra | The time of day or day of the week |

Q: How do I prevent water damage in my crawl space in the future?
A: To prevent water damage in your crawl space, make sure to inspect your crawl space regularly for signs of moisture or water damage, keep your crawl space well-ventilated, and consider installing a sump pump or drainage system to prevent water accumulation.
